Tereza Cristina: We are open to government ideas for rural debt projects

Senator Tereza Cristina (PP-MS), linked to the agriculture bench, stated this Wednesday, 10th, that the group remains willing to talk to the government of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va (PT) about the rural debt renegotiation project. The text was approved by the Senate plenary and is now subject to further analysis by the Chamber of Deputies.

“We will be open to listening to the government’s suggestions and being able to take new steps, if necessary,” said the senator during a Senate session.

The project was voted on without agreement with the economic team. Parliamentarians stated that they will continue the dialogue before the vote in the Chamber. According to the senator, the Minister of Finance, Dario Durigan, “presented an effort to renegotiate rural debts”.

“We have to approve this project today. And if adjustments come from the government, they will be very welcome. I’m sure the government doesn’t want the Brazilian dish to be more expensive. It doesn’t want food inflation, but, if we don’t do this at this moment, we will have food inflation and the population will have to pay more in supermarkets”, continued Tereza.
